Getting from Albuquerque International Sunport Airport (ABQ) to central Albuquerque
The street address for ABQ is 2200 Sunport Blvd. SE.
From Albuquerque International Sunport Airport, Albuquerque is approximately 14 kilometres away. It takes around 20 minutes to drive to the centre.
Getting to the centre by public transport takes about 2 hours 55 minutes.
When to fly to Albuquerque International Sunport Airport (ABQ)
The quietest month for a flight from Newark Liberty International Airport to Albuquerque International Sunport Airport is April, while October is the most popular. Pick the best time to go to Albuquerque based on whether you prefer a more fast-paced or easygoing experience.
Before locking in your flight from Newark Liberty International Airport to Albuquerque International Sunport Airport, think about the type of weather you like. July is the warmest month in Albuquerque, with temperatures ranging from 17ºC to 37ºC.
If you like cooler conditions, look for a cheap ticket from EWR to ABQ in January. Temperatures average between -5ºC and 9ºC then.
